James Santos (Republican Party) ran for election for Mayor of Yigo in Guam. Santos lost in the general election on November 3, 2020.

General election

General election for Mayor of Yigo

The following candidates ran in the general election for Mayor of Yigo on November 3, 2020.

Candidate
%
Votes
Anthony Sanchez (R)
 
27.7
 
788
Image of Frances Lizama
Frances Lizama (D)
 
27.2
 
775
Peter Pascual (D)
 
15.3
 
435
James Santos (R)
 
10.5
 
298
Lillian Guerrero (D)
 
10.2
 
290
Dennis Flores (D)
 
9.0
 
255
 Other/Write-in votes
 
0.1
 
4

Total votes: 2,845

Democratic primary election

The Democratic primary election was canceled. Dennis Flores, Lillian Guerrero, Frances Lizama, and Peter Pascual advanced from the Democratic primary for Mayor of Yigo.

Republican primary election

The Republican primary election was canceled. Anthony Sanchez and James Santos advanced from the Republican primary for Mayor of Yigo.
